0

有没有办法配置 XCode 4 静态分析器工具报告和不报告哪些类型的问题?

我正在处理一些“有效”但有大量静态分析问题的遗留代码,并试图首先列出某些可能更关键的问题。

4

2 回答 2

1

我自己没有很多自定义 Clang(Xcode 使用的静态分析器)的经验,但是这篇博文似乎指出了您可以做出的两个不同的改变:

  1. 在构建设置中关闭一些单独的警告类型
  2. pragma一旦你知道正确的论点,就可以忽略特定的警告

虽然这些选项并没有真正提供任何“优先级”警告的方法,但您至少可以暂时忽略那些您知道不那么重要的选项。

于 2011-12-14T17:09:12.007 回答
1

在 Xcode 4 中,在靠近底部的项目或目标构建设置下,是 Apple LLVM 编译器 x.0 - 警告和静态分析器 - 检查器的设置。在这些构建设置中,可以关闭或打开 Product Analyze 菜单生成的各种警告,例如报告 Dead Stores 等。

于 2011-12-23T13:48:58.690 回答